Fiara Sunsong: An enchanting young elf with fiery golden curls.  She’s in reality the first Celadrin to be born on Faerun.  She loves sweeping through the realm and admiring the magic, art, and beauty throughout it.

Losovaar Durothil: A young sun elf who’s somewhat jealous of his elders, because he’s so distantly related to the royal core of the family itself.  He’s taken to pouting a lot and being listless, hanging around and drinking, trying to find something to fill his life.  There are rumors that he’s been having secret meetings with Fiara Sunsong.

Sarathil Durothil: Jeyden’s younger brother, he’s following eagerly in his steps, and already proving to be a quick study.

Malcorin Durothil: Perhaps the most ancient elf in the kingdom, he’s also the ranking High Priest of Corellon throughout the realm.  His words are taken with as much respect as those of any High Mage or the Coronal himself.

Tristala Vyshaan: A maiden and inexperienced, she’s been fostered by the Durothils for several years now.  Separated from the machinations of her family, she’s starting to wonder if she can change the future, admiring the Durothils with all her heart.  She might have a crush on Sarathil, the youngest of the House.

The results of Chapter 4 of my campaign (wich concerns Myth Drannor) where:

Alediran Tir'ent (Sun Elf Wizard/Elemental Savant (air)/Archmage) discovers the lost Artblade. As Spell-Major he reforms the Akh'Faer and trains them in many different and new battle strategies learned during his adventures.

Elarwinston (Avariel cleric) raises a temple dedicated to the Winged Mother and becomes her High Priest in Myth Drannor, this temple atracts more Avariels to the city.

Lorelail "Brightsong" (Moon Elf bard/rogue/arcane trickster) with the advice of Alediran passed by his Uncle, and the approval of Ilselvele, reforms the N'Vhaelar, making it not only an inteligence and counter inteligence force, but also as a force to rediscover ancient elven sites.

Danathor (Wood Elf druid), with his usual dour personality dissapears in Cormanthor forest for a time, many scouts report a group of druids working to repair the damage still lingering from the Weeping War.

Ivelios (Sun Elf fighter/champion of corellon larethian), by virtue of the Warblade recovered from Castle Maerymidra in the depts of the Underdark becomes the new Arms-Major of Myth Drannor

Kaede "Silverwings" (Aasimar Sorcerer/Fighter/Eldritch Knight/Knight of the Weave), a member of the Guardians of the Weave and Sha'Quessir. He became the first member of that order in Myth Drannor. He formed a Myth Drannaran branch of the Guardians of the Weave there, to establish a presence. Many elves who have seen the corruption of the Shadow Weave joined the order, and it's now the biggest cell of the Guardians, counting on more than fifthy members. Kaede also recovered one of Demron's Baneblades, Dragathil, from the hoard of Crinabnahor during the Year of Rogue Dragons.
